Qscan Injury Update: Farnworth, Paix, Haas, Reynolds, Martin, Oates, Staggs

Following medicals and scans at the Clive Berghofer Centre Qscan facility today, the Broncos are able to provide an update on many players following their victory against the Canberra Raiders last night.

“Herbie Farnworth has suffered a ruptured biceps and will undergo surgery and be out for an extended period of time,” stated Broncos Head of Performance Dave Ballard.

“During that time, the club will give Herbie all the assistance and support he needs.

“Cory Paix is expected to recuperate for four to six weeks after suffering a Grade 2 MCL strain in his knee.

“Payne Haas underwent a clear x-ray on his shoulder, and we will evaluate him over the next several days before deciding whether to play him on Friday night.

“Adam Reynolds, who has a rib injury to his costochondral junction and will be ready to face the Storm, is in a similar predicament.

Following clear scans today, Te Maire Martin and Corey Oates will report for training on Monday.

“Kotoni Staggs, who suffered a corked shoulder during Wednesday night’s Origin match, has been cleared to play on Friday night. He will continue his rehabilitation.”
